The price is right however based on what you said it sounds a little beat up. If the chamber is good and the crown isn't bad it may be worth it. If possible pull the fore end and check out the works. If its rusted the choice is easy. If it dirty that OK, just clean it up.
Have had a few over the years and the secret is to keep it clean and lightly oiled. When shooting dry out the chamber. Most of the problems I have seen with it and its clones is a dirty or pitted chamber.
Most of the ones I have owned would shoot 1 to 1 1/2 with handloads. If you handload make sure you use a small base die.
Try to stay close to factory balistics and you probably wouldn't have a problem. Use factory magizines which can be a problem if they get dinged around.
